How to Last Longer in Bed

Regardless of the specific issue you’re facing, there is always a glimmer of hope. Here are some natural ways to improve your sexual stamina:

1. Foreplay

Intimacy isn’t solely about penetrative sex. Seduction and foreplay play a vital role in arousal and enhancing the enjoyment of the moment. Take the time to build up the sexual tension and explore each other’s bodies, which can lead to a more fulfilling and prolonged sexual experience.

2. Mental Distraction

If you find yourself getting too caught up in sexual thoughts that might lead to a quick ejaculation, try distracting your mind. Think about non-sexual things like the news or a pleasant memory. While this might not be the most exciting approach, it can help you control your arousal and delay orgasm.

3. Slow Down

The faster you go, the sooner you are likely to reach climax. Try to slow down the pace during sexual activity. This allows for better control over your body and can help you last longer. Take your time and focus on the sensations and pleasure rather than rushing to the finish line.

4. Masturbate

Masturbation is a natural and healthy activity. Regular masturbation can increase your stamina and help you better understand your own body’s responses. It can also teach you techniques to control your ejaculation when having sexual intercourse with a partner.

5. Condoms

Condoms act as a barrier, reducing sensitivity. This can lead to a delay in reaching orgasm and help you last longer. Additionally, using condoms provides protection against sexually transmitted infections and unwanted pregnancies.

6. Communication

Effective communication with your partner is key. Share your needs and desires with them, and listen to theirs as well. Both partners should have an open and relaxed mindset when it comes to sex. A comfortable and stress-free environment can greatly enhance your sexual experiences.

Foods That Can Help You Get Hard

You don’t need expensive medications or magical potions to address your sexual issues. The solution is often right at your fingertips, literally in your kitchen! Instead of looking elsewhere, why not take advantage of the foods already in your pantry to boost your sexual health?

There are several foods that can enhance your erections and improve your sexual performance. Let’s explore some of these beneficial foods:

1. Nitrate-Rich Vegetables

Nitrates are beneficial for the body’s nitrate-nitrite-nitric oxide pathway, which is crucial for vascular health and blood flow. Vegetables like lettuce and spinach, which are rich in nitrates, can have a positive impact due to their vasodilating effect. This helps to improve blood circulation, which is essential for a healthy erection.

2. Oysters and Other Shellfish

Oysters are renowned for their aphrodisiac properties, and for good reason. They contain high levels of zinc, an important mineral that plays a vital role in testosterone production. Testosterone is the primary male hormone responsible for sexual function, and a deficiency can lead to a decreased sex drive and erectile difficulties. Additionally, other shellfish like clams and mussels also offer similar benefits.

3. Protein-Rich Food

Protein is essential for building and maintaining muscle mass, but did you know that it can also have a positive effect on your sexual health? Meat protein, especially from sources like lean beef, chicken, and fish, is a source of L-arginine. L-arginine is an amino acid that helps in the production of nitric oxide, which relaxes the blood vessels and improves blood flow to the genital area, leading to better erections.

4. Flavonoid-Rich Foods

Cocoa and dark chocolate contain flavonoids, which have beneficial effects on erectile function. These natural plant chemicals can help treat erectile dysfunction by improving blood flow and reducing inflammation in the blood vessels. So, next time you have a sweet tooth, reach for a dark chocolate bar instead of a regular one.

5. Lycopene-Rich Fruits

Fruits like papaya, watermelon, tomatoes, and guavas are rich in lycopene, an antioxidant that has been shown to improve vascular function. This can lead to better erections and overall sexual health. Incorporating these fruits into your diet can have a positive impact on your sexual performance.

6. Coffee

While coffee might not be the ideal choice for an intimate moment before bedtime, it can be beneficial during the day. Caffeine has the effect of opening up blood vessels in the body, improving blood flow. For some people, this can also relax the smooth muscle tissue in the penis, making it easier to get aroused. However, it’s important to consume it in moderation to avoid any negative effects on sleep.
